
Quick-commerce platforms like Swiggy, Zepto, and Blinkit are ceasing to promote '10-minute delivery' following intervention from the Union Labour Ministry. The government, persuaded by AAP MP Raghav Chadha's concerns, cited pressure on delivery agents and safety issues. While companies have altered branding, some analysts suggest the core business model of speed remains, with the change being largely cosmetic. Gig worker unions have welcomed the move, advocating for continued dialogue on worker welfare.
